The eye watering and noxious smell of ammonia in your barn is more than just a nasty smell it is also a health risk to your animals, poultry and staff.

Even low levels of ammonia can cause upper respiratory tract problems in horses, but can also put them at risk for pneumonia and other serious illnesses.

The smell of ammonia has always had the implication that the facilities were not hygienic but there is a health risk at prevalent levels. Respiratory irritants can become major and costly health issues

When a horse urinate in its stall, the urine seeps through bedding and into stall mats or deep bedding. Bacteria feed on the nutrients in the urea and produce ammonia, a noxious gas that rises and is inhaled by your horse.

At best, the acid creates an unpleasant smell, at worst it damages tissue in the horse's respiratory tract and affects sensitive mucus membranes. This can possibly result in pneumonia, heaves or COPD. Foals are particularly susceptible to the damaging effects of ammonia as their respiratory system is immature and they spend a lot of time lying in stall bedding. Dr. Frederick Harper, extension horse specialist for the University of Tennessee indicates that "about 15% of all foals have severe respiratory disease before they reach the end of their first year. Horses that are recovering from injury are also more exposed to ammonia toxic fumes when they lie in stall bedding and due to the longer periods of time inside on stall rest.

Ammonia can be somewhat controlled with proper bedding, thorough cleaning and good ventilation but it is not removed. That is why the use of drySTART will decrease the ammonia by absorbing and drying the area, reducing ammonia and reducing the risk to your horses and staff.

Studies have been performed indicating that 75% of horses kept on bedding without ammonia-reducing compounds suffered inflamed pharynxes (area between the mouth and esophagus)
